嵌入式系统中嵌入式处理器分类和选型

嵌入式系统中嵌入式处理器分类和选型

ID:6027157

大小:27.50 KB

页数:6页

时间:2017-12-31

嵌入式系统中嵌入式处理器分类和选型_第1页
嵌入式系统中嵌入式处理器分类和选型_第2页
嵌入式系统中嵌入式处理器分类和选型_第3页
嵌入式系统中嵌入式处理器分类和选型_第4页
嵌入式系统中嵌入式处理器分类和选型_第5页
资源描述:

《嵌入式系统中嵌入式处理器分类和选型》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、嵌入式系统中嵌入式处理器分类和选型  摘要:本文简述嵌入式系统的基本概念与构成,然后按硬件与软件两个方面来进行分类,最后描述选型需要关注的几个方面。关键词:嵌入式系统分类选型中图分类号:TP332文献标识码:A文章编号:1007-9416(2013)06-0078-021概述所谓嵌入式系统(EmbeddedSystem),国际电机工程师协会给过一段定义,原文为:“AnEmbeddedsystemisthedevicesusedtocontrol、monitor、orassisttheoperationofequipment、machineryorplants.”是指:“

2、用于控制、监视或者辅助操作机器与设备的装置”。而中国传统的概念把以应用为中心、以计算机技术为基础、软硬件可以裁剪的专用计算机系统称为嵌入式系统。传统嵌入式系统要求功能、可靠性、成本、体积、功耗都有规范与标准,简单的说,它就是像PC中的BIOS,把软件硬件集于一身,它具有软件小、自动化、速度快的特点,适合多任务与实时的体系。6嵌入式系统的硬件包括,包括处理器/微处理器、存储器、外设器件、I/O端口、图形控制器。嵌入式系统与一般计算机处理系统不同,它没有大容量存储介质,一般是使用eprom、eeprom、flashmemory当作存储介质;系统软件包括操作系统软件(OS)与

3、应用程序编程,操作程度在程序编程与硬件中起交互作用,应用程序控制系统的运行与行动。2嵌入式系统的分类由于嵌入式系统由硬件和软件共同组成,所以分类也可以根据硬件和软件两个方面来划分。2.1以硬件划分2.1.1嵌入式微控制器(MicrocontrollerUnit,也称MCU)单片机就属于嵌入式微控制器,单片机机心由ROM(或EPROM)、总线、总线逻辑、定时器(或计数器)、WatchDog、I/O、串行口、脉宽调制输出、A/D、D/A、FlashRAM、EEPROM等组成,它属于单片式设计,体积小、功耗低、成本小、可靠性高的特点,该类型的品种、数量都是最多的,目前嵌入式系

4、统中,MCU在70年代就已经研制出来,但由于以上的特点,直到现在,它依然占有70%的市场份额。2.1.2嵌入式微处理器(MicroProcessorUnit,又称MPU)6嵌入式微处理器是根据计算机的CPU演变来的,然而与计算机处理器不同的是,它要求性能高、功耗低、体积小、成本小、重量轻、可靠性高的特点,以满足嵌入式环境下的特殊需求,如ARM系列广泛应用于手机终端,PowerPC系列广泛应用于航空系统。2.1.3嵌入式DSP处理器(EmbeddedDigitalSignalProcessor,,又称EDSP)DSP的算法理论在70年代就已经出现,那时还没有专门的DSP处

5、理器,只能用MPU的分立元件实现,然而处理的速度无法满足DSP算法要求,1982年,首枚DSP处理器诞生,它是专门用于处理信号的处理器,以信号处理的特殊要求在系统结构处理、算法上进行专门设计的处理器,它具有很高的编译效果与执行速度的功能。80年代中期,诞生出基于CMOS工艺的DSP处理器,它的储容量和运算速度与前代相比都有飞跃性的提高、现在随着DSP处理器的不断发展,它的集成度更高、应用范围更广。2.1.4嵌入片上系统(SystemOnChip,又称SOC)嵌入片上系统追求包容性最强的集成器件,它使现了软硬件无缝结合,在处理器片上直接嵌入操作系统的代码模块,因此具有很高

6、的综合性。使用SOC,SOC一般是专用的芯片,它具有系统简洁、体积小、功耗小、可靠性高、生产效率高的特点。2.2从软件上划分2.2.1实时系统6实时系统是指数据产生时,能以足够快的速度来进行处理,处理的结果能在规定的时间内来控制生产过程与处理系统,让它做出极快的响应。在实时系统中,如果指定的时间没有完成确定的任务,整个系统会全面失败,这被称为硬实时系统,反之,如果在指定的时间内没有完成确定的任务,不会出现致命的错误就被称为软实时系统。2.2.2分时系统分时系统是把时间划为长短基本相同的时间片,操作系统轮流分配给各个作业使用,如果某个作业在时间片结束完成,这个作业被挂起,

7、等下一轮循环再继续使用,分时操作系统具有以下几个特点:多路性,用户通过各自的终端可以同时使用一个系统;及时性,对于提出的要求,系统能在较短的时间内得到响应与处理;独立性,虽然同一时间内可以多个用户使用同一个CPU,但是用户之间操作独立,彼此不干涉。2.3嵌入式系统选型选择自己需要的嵌入式系统,可以从以下几方面进行对比选择。2.3.1进入市场时间6产品的进入时间与选择的操作系统有很大的关系,实际的产品与演示的产品不同。一些高效推出的操作系统由于研发时间不够、技术累积不够,导致成本高、核心竞争能力差。比如WinCE操作系统,它就是在windo

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。